The diagonals of a quadrilateral QRST intersect at P(2,3). QRST has vertices at Q(3,6) and R(-3,5). What must be the coordinates of S and T to ensure that QRST is a parallelogram?

Answer:

S (1 , 0)

T (7 , 1)

Explanation:

If QRST is a parallelogram, P is the mid point of segment QS and segment RT.

Basic formula for mid-point of segment: ((x1+x2)/2 , (y1+y2)/2)

T (x₁ , y₁) S (x₂ , y₂) P (2 , 3) Q (3 , 6) R (-3 , 5)

2 = (x₁ + (-3))/2 x₁ = 7

3 = (y₁ + 5)/2 y₁ = 1

T (7 , 1)

2 = (x₂ + 3))/2 x₂ = 1

3 = (y₂ + 6)/2 y₂ = 0

S (1 , 0)
